Unearthing Wisdom: The Historical Roots of Deep Motivational Quotes


Video: The Greatest Motivational Quotes For Life & Mental Resilience.








Deep motivational quotes have a rich lineage stretching back to ancient civilizations. The human quest for meaning and motivation has been captured in timeless words that continue to inspire us today.

Ancient Philosophers and Their Enduring Legacy

  • Socrates, Plato, and Aristotle laid the groundwork for reflective thought, emphasizing self-knowledge and virtue.
  • Eastern traditions like Confucius and Lao Tzu offered profound insights into harmony, balance, and inner peace.
  • These early thinkers used aphorisms and parables to convey deep truths succinctly — a tradition that continues in modern motivational quotes.

The Renaissance to Modern Era

  • The Renaissance revived classical wisdom and added humanism, encouraging personal growth and exploration.
  • Enlightenment thinkers like Immanuel Kant and Voltaire emphasized reason and individual empowerment.
  • In the 20th century, figures like Maya Angelou, Martin Luther King Jr., and Eleanor Roosevelt crafted motivational words that addressed social justice, courage, and hope.

This historical context shows us that deep motivational quotes are not fleeting trends but timeless beacons guiding humanity through challenges and growth.


Beyond the Buzzwords: What Truly Makes a Quote ‘Deep’ and Motivational?

Not every quote that sounds inspiring is truly deep. So, what separates the profound from the superficial?

Characteristics of Deep Motivational Quotes

  • Emotional resonance: They touch on universal human experiences — struggle, hope, transformation.
  • Philosophical depth: They often challenge assumptions or invite reflection on life’s bigger questions.
  • Action-oriented: They inspire not just thought but meaningful change or perseverance.
  • Timelessness: Their wisdom transcends eras and cultures.
  • Conciseness: They convey complex ideas in a few powerful words.

Examples to Illustrate

Consider Einstein’s “We cannot solve problems with the kind of thinking we employed when we came up with them.” This quote invites deep reflection on mindset and innovation, urging us to evolve our thinking to overcome challenges.

In contrast, a shallow motivational phrase might be “Just do it!” — catchy but lacking the layered insight that prompts deeper change.

Beyond the Hype: Common Misconceptions About Motivation and Quotes


Video: One of the Greatest Speeches Ever | Steve Jobs.








Let’s bust some myths that often cloud the true power of motivational quotes:

  • Myth 1: Quotes alone can change your life.
    Truth: Quotes are catalysts, not magic bullets. They need to be paired with action and reflection.
  • Myth 2: Motivation is constant.
    Truth: Motivation fluctuates; quotes help rekindle it but won’t sustain it alone.
  • Myth 3: Deep quotes are only for “deep” people.
    Truth: Everyone can benefit from profound insights, regardless of background or personality.
  • Myth 4: Only famous people’s quotes matter.
    Truth: Sometimes the most profound wisdom comes from lesser-known voices or your own reflections.

Understanding these helps you use quotes wisely and avoid disappointment.

Crafting Your Own Mantra: How to Create Personal Affirmations and Deep Insights ✍️


Video: How To Create Your Own Personal Mantra – positive affirmations, manifestation | THE MANTRA CO.








Why stop at reading quotes when you can create your own? Personal mantras amplify motivation by reflecting your unique journey.

Steps to Craft Your Mantra

  1. Identify core values: What principles guide your life?
  2. Focus on your goals: What do you want to achieve or embody?
  3. Use positive language: Frame statements in the present tense and affirm strength.
  4. Keep it concise: Mantras should be easy to remember and repeat.
  5. Test and refine: Repeat your mantra daily and adjust as needed for resonance.

Example Mantras

  • “I grow stronger with every challenge.”
  • “My purpose guides my actions.”
  • “I choose peace and progress every day.”

Creating your own mantra can be a powerful complement to the deep motivational quotes you collect.
